Freigeben über


DisplayEnhancementOverride Klasse

Definition

Enthält die Basisfeatures, die beschreiben, wie Einstellungsanzeigen außer Kraft gesetzt werden.

public ref class DisplayEnhancementOverride s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 393216)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class DisplayEnhancementOverride final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 393216)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class DisplayEnhancementOverride
Public NotInheritable Class DisplayEnhancementOverride
Vererbung
Object Platform::Object IInspectable DisplayEnhancementOverride
Attribute

Windows-Anforderungen

Gerätefamilie
Windows 10, version 1803 (eingeführt in 10.0.17134.0)
API contract
Windows.Foundation.UniversalApiContract (eingeführt in v6.0)

Hinweise

Diese Klasse fungiert als Basisklasse für ColorOverrideSettings und BrightnessOverride.

Eigenschaften

BrightnessOverrideSettings

Ruft die Einstellungen für die Helligkeitsüberschreibung ab und legt sie fest.

CanOverride

Ruft einen Wert ab, der beschreibt, ob die aktuellen Anzeigeeinstellungen überschrieben werden können.

ColorOverrideSettings

Ruft die Farbüberschreibungseinstellungen ab und legt sie fest.

IsOverrideActive

Ruft einen Wert ab, der beschreibt, ob die Außerkraftsetzungen der Anzeigeerweiterung aktiv sind.

Methoden

GetCurrentDisplayEnhancementOverrideCapabilities()

Ruft die aktuellen Overide-Funktionen für die Anzeigeerweiterung ab.

GetForCurrentView()

Ruft ein Überschreibungsobjekt der Anzeigeerweiterung für die aktuelle Ansicht ab.

RequestOverride()

Fordert an, dass die aktuelle Anzeige mit den aktuellen Anzeigeüberschreibungseinstellungen überschrieben wird.

StopOverride()

Benachrichtigt das System, dass dieses Anzeigeerweiterungsobjekt seine Einstellungen nicht mehr anwenden möchte.

Ereignisse

CanOverrideChanged

Wird ausgelöst, wenn die Möglichkeit zum Überschreiben der Anzeigeeinstellungen geändert wurde.

DisplayEnhancementOverrideCapabilitiesChanged

Wird ausgelöst, wenn die Außerkraftsetzungsfunktionen der Anzeigeerweiterung geändert wurden.

IsOverrideActiveChanged

Wird ausgelöst, wenn die IsOverrideActive-Eigenschaft geändert wird.

Gilt für: